Critical Infrastructure: Vulnerabilities and Interdependencies


Manhattan, a hub of activity and commerce, relies heavily on its critical infrastructure. But whats the link between securing the physical world, like bridges and power grids, and protecting the cyber realm in this concrete jungle? Its a deeply intertwined relationship, and understanding it is crucial for keeping the city running smoothly.


Think about it: nearly every piece of physical infrastructure is now managed, monitored, or controlled by digital systems. That traffic light system that keeps the avenues from gridlocking? Its run by software. The power grid distributing electricity throughout downtown? It needs digital controls too. (Imagine the chaos if those systems went down!). So, a cyberattack targeting these control systems could easily cause physical disruptions, affecting everything from transportation to public safety. Its not just about data breaches; its about real-world consequences.


Vulnerabilities exist on both sides of this equation. A weak password (or, heaven forbid, no password at all!) on a crucial control system opens the door for a cyberattack. Conversely, inadequate physical security – say, an unlocked server room – can allow malicious actors to tamper with hardware and gain access to the digital networks. One doesnt exist in isolation.


The interdependencies are complex and sometimes unexpected. A cyberattack on the financial sector, a major player in Manhattan, could disrupt banking services, impacting everything from small businesses to individual transactions. (Yikes!). This, in turn, could create a domino effect, impacting physical infrastructure like supply chains and even emergency services.


Its imperative to consider there is also a human element. Employees, contractors, and even residents are a potential vulnerability. Social engineering attacks, where individuals are tricked into revealing sensitive information or granting unauthorized access, can bypass even the most sophisticated technical defenses. Training and awareness are therefore essential components of a comprehensive security strategy.


So, what's the takeaway? The relationship between physical and cybersecurity in Manhattan is not a simple one; its a complex web of interconnected systems, vulnerabilities, and interdependencies. Effectively protecting the city requires a holistic approach that addresses both the physical and digital realms, recognizing that a weakness in one area can easily exploit vulnerability in another. The Role of Technology: Enhancing or Weakening Security Postures


Okay, so, lets talk about security in Manhattan, specifically how the tangible world of locks and guards (physical security) intertwines with the intangible realm of firewalls and data encryption (cyber security). And, yikes, where does technology fit into this whole picture?


Manhattan, as you know, is a pressure cooker of high-stakes finance, dense populations, and critical infrastructure. Its not some sleepy rural town. This means both physical and cyber security are paramount, and theyre inextricably linked. Think about it: a successful cyberattack could disable building management systems, plunging a skyscraper into darkness and chaos (a direct physical consequence). Conversely, compromised physical access – a stolen keycard, lets say – could grant hackers entry to a server room, bypassing layers of digital defense. Its a symbiotic relationship, for sure.


Now, technologys role is complex. Its a double-edged sword, really. On one hand, its enabling amazing advancements. Weve got sophisticated surveillance systems, biometric access controls, and AI-powered threat detection that can predict and prevent attacks, both physical and cyber. These are all things we didnt have even a decade ago. However, (and this is a big however), this increased reliance on tech also creates new vulnerabilities. Every connected device is potentially a gateway for malicious actors. Doesnt that scare you?


Think about the Internet of Things (IoT). Smart buildings are all the rage, but each connected sensor, thermostat, or lightbulb represents a potential point of entry for a hacker. Imagine a scenario where attackers exploit a vulnerability in a smart lighting system to gain access to the buildings network and then launch a ransomware attack. Its not far-fetched. It's crucial to acknowledge that technology doesnt automatically equate to enhanced security; it's about how it's implemented and managed. The key is to adopt a holistic approach, not just throwing gadgets at the problem, but integrating physical and cyber security strategies. A strong security posture requires continuous monitoring, regular vulnerability assessments, and employee training. It aint just about buying the latest firewall.


So, in Manhattan, the dance between physical and cyber security is a constant balancing act. Technology plays a vital role, offering powerful tools for both defense and offense.
